The Reds have relied heavily this season on the efforts and performances of some of the club’s youngsters and academy graduates who have had to fill the boots of the first-team players who are currently sidelined due to injury.

That includes young Irish goalkeeper Caoimhín Kelleher, who started against Ajax in the Champions League on Tuesday, helping the Reds to a 1-0 victory over the Dutch side and securing Champions League qualification as group winners.

His performance was met with praise from the Liverpool squad as well as manager Jurgen Klopp, who ran straight over to the 22-year-old to give him a signature Klopp hug at full time. Rightly so, as the performance he produced was experienced and mature, as if he’d been performing at this level for years and I think that is something that could see him feature more as the club’s number two in Alisson’s absence.

Throughout the game against Ajax, Kelleher never looked out of place nor did he seem nervous or worried throughout the game – he showed great maturity and a steady head throughout the game and it is that confidence that has surprised me and most likely many other Liverpool fans.
